賈茜媛 李釗寶 汪新新等
摘要新型多級(jí)智能溫控系統(tǒng)解決了規(guī)?;B(yǎng)殖場(chǎng)出現(xiàn)的溫度分布不均勻、溫差過(guò)大等問(wèn)題,系統(tǒng)以PIC單片機(jī)為控制核心,以DS18B20作為溫度采集傳感器,分別對(duì)室內(nèi)溫度進(jìn)行多點(diǎn)檢測(cè),多點(diǎn)、多級(jí)控制。通過(guò)可靠的硬件電路設(shè)計(jì)和簡(jiǎn)潔的軟件程序設(shè)計(jì)提高了系統(tǒng)的抗干擾能力,使系統(tǒng)更加穩(wěn)定可靠,具有很強(qiáng)的實(shí)用性。
關(guān)鍵詞規(guī)模化養(yǎng)殖場(chǎng);多級(jí)溫控;PIC單片機(jī);DS18B20
中圖分類號(hào)TP391文獻(xiàn)標(biāo)識(shí)碼A文章編號(hào)0517-6611(2014)09-02777-03
基金項(xiàng)目浙江省大學(xué)生科技創(chuàng)新活動(dòng)計(jì)劃項(xiàng)目(2013R409053)。
作者簡(jiǎn)介賈茜媛(1992- ),女,吉林敦化人,本科生,專業(yè):測(cè)控技術(shù)與儀器。
家畜、家禽的養(yǎng)殖已經(jīng)向規(guī)?;l(fā)展,大中型養(yǎng)殖場(chǎng)的數(shù)目正在迅速增加,但是傳統(tǒng)的單點(diǎn)式溫度控制和經(jīng)驗(yàn)溫度控制,并不能完全解決在養(yǎng)殖過(guò)程中的溫度控制問(wèn)題,而且傳統(tǒng)溫控系統(tǒng)的功能局限性甚至?xí)o廣大的養(yǎng)殖企業(yè)帶來(lái)不可預(yù)測(cè)的損失。
溫度控制是家畜、家禽規(guī)?;B(yǎng)殖的一個(gè)重要環(huán)節(jié),直接決定著整個(gè)養(yǎng)殖的成功與否。其中以1萬(wàn)只肉雞養(yǎng)殖場(chǎng)為例,雞的生長(zhǎng)周期為45 d左右,從幼雛養(yǎng)殖開(kāi)始一直到肉雞出場(chǎng),每個(gè)時(shí)期每個(gè)階段的溫度控制都是非常嚴(yán)格的,特別是在生長(zhǎng)到20~30 d的時(shí)候由于溫度控制不當(dāng)引起的發(fā)病率在60%~70%。由于目前的規(guī)?;B(yǎng)殖,每個(gè)養(yǎng)殖場(chǎng)的養(yǎng)殖空間都非常大(200~300 m2),室內(nèi)溫度分布不均勻。如果兩點(diǎn)之間的溫差在5 ℃時(shí),肉雞發(fā)病率將達(dá)到85%以上?;诖耍P者設(shè)計(jì)了適于家畜、家禽養(yǎng)殖的智能多級(jí)、多點(diǎn)溫控系統(tǒng)。
該系統(tǒng)的功能特點(diǎn)是:①針對(duì)家禽、家畜的養(yǎng)殖設(shè)計(jì)了冬季和夏季兩種模式,冬季模式主要是控制溫度風(fēng)機(jī)進(jìn)行多級(jí)升溫,夏季模式則主要是控制溫度風(fēng)機(jī)進(jìn)行多級(jí)降溫。這兩種模式有效地防止了升溫過(guò)快和降溫過(guò)快給家禽、家畜帶來(lái)的傷害,同時(shí)提高了溫度風(fēng)機(jī)的使用率,降低了電量消耗。②分別對(duì)室內(nèi)溫度進(jìn)行多點(diǎn)測(cè)量和多點(diǎn)控制,這樣就防止了室內(nèi)溫度不均衡給家畜、家禽帶來(lái)的損害。
1系統(tǒng)結(jié)構(gòu)簡(jiǎn)介
系統(tǒng)分為按鍵輸入模塊、 LED溫度顯示模塊、溫度輸入模塊和控制輸出模塊、單片機(jī)以及外圍電路和供電模塊。系統(tǒng)結(jié)構(gòu)如圖1所示。
系統(tǒng)設(shè)計(jì)框圖該系統(tǒng)通過(guò)鍵盤(pán)輸入不同室溫的標(biāo)準(zhǔn)溫度和多級(jí)溫度回差,通過(guò)DS18B20對(duì)不同的室溫進(jìn)行實(shí)時(shí)采集,通過(guò)計(jì)算處理后,顯示溫度并輸出各級(jí)升溫或者降溫的控制信號(hào)。其中,水溫是冬天或溫度較低的鍋爐的水溫。當(dāng)室溫需要提高時(shí),水溫一般在60 ℃以上。水溫低于40 ℃時(shí),升溫風(fēng)機(jī)不工作,發(fā)出提示警報(bào)。同時(shí)夏季模式和冬季模式的自動(dòng)識(shí)別轉(zhuǎn)換也是基于對(duì)水溫的測(cè)量。
時(shí)控輸出是用于定時(shí)輸出信號(hào)控制室內(nèi)換氣,其時(shí)控開(kāi)和時(shí)控關(guān)的信號(hào)時(shí)間可由功能鍵輸入。
2 系統(tǒng)硬件電路設(shè)計(jì)
2.1傳感器的選用因?yàn)樗疁睾褪覝氐臏y(cè)量范圍在-55~125 ℃,所以選用3個(gè)DS18B20溫度傳感器。DS18B20是美國(guó)DALLAS公司生產(chǎn)的可組網(wǎng)數(shù)字溫度傳感器,具有耐磨、耐碰、體積小、使用方便、封裝形式多樣等特點(diǎn),測(cè)溫范圍為-55~125 ℃,固有測(cè)溫分辨率為0.5 ℃,工作電源為3~5 V/DC。該芯片直接向單片機(jī)傳輸數(shù)字信號(hào),便于單片機(jī)處理及控制,使數(shù)據(jù)傳輸和處理簡(jiǎn)單化。
2.2控制系統(tǒng)該系統(tǒng)采用的控制器是MICROCHIP的PIC16F877A。PIC16F877A內(nèi)部集成了多種功能器件,包括數(shù)字量輸入/輸出、串行通信、定時(shí)器、PWM輸出、A-D變換等,其中數(shù)字量輸入/輸出接口可以對(duì)外圍設(shè)備進(jìn)行分別控制[1],擁有8K×14位的程序存儲(chǔ)器,PIC單片機(jī)的芯片內(nèi)部集成了看門(mén)狗電路,增加了抗干擾能力[2]。該系統(tǒng)同時(shí)采用了AT24C02作為數(shù)據(jù)存儲(chǔ)器,用來(lái)存儲(chǔ)用戶設(shè)置的參數(shù)和采集到的溫度數(shù)據(jù)[3],AT24C02與單片機(jī)以IIC協(xié)議進(jìn)行串行通信。采用MAX706組成低壓監(jiān)視電路。以上3個(gè)部分組成的控制系統(tǒng)如圖2所示。
圖2系統(tǒng)數(shù)據(jù)存儲(chǔ)器和低壓監(jiān)視電路原理2.3鍵盤(pán)輸入和顯示部分為了方便用戶使用,使得鍵盤(pán)的按鍵在滿足需要的前提下數(shù)量盡量少,該系統(tǒng)在設(shè)計(jì)時(shí)采用了7個(gè)按鍵,有4個(gè)數(shù)字按鍵、2個(gè)數(shù)值加減按鍵、1個(gè)功能選擇鍵。
該系統(tǒng)對(duì)室溫和水溫沒(méi)有用LCD顯示,而是采用了LED顯示,這是因?yàn)長(zhǎng)ED顯示具有功耗小、顯示穩(wěn)定、比較容易觀察等特點(diǎn)。因?yàn)轱@示溫度時(shí)需要9個(gè)8段LED,因此選用了HD74L247進(jìn)行段選,多路開(kāi)關(guān)CD4051進(jìn)行位選[4]。
2.4控制輸出執(zhí)行模塊為了增強(qiáng)系統(tǒng)的抗干擾能力,采用TP521光電隔離[5]和三極管S8050相結(jié)合的方法,使得輸出更加穩(wěn)定,而且不會(huì)因?yàn)檩敵龅耐蝗蛔兓绊憜纹瑱C(jī)系統(tǒng)的運(yùn)行。系統(tǒng)控制輸出執(zhí)行模塊如圖3所示。
2.5供電模塊該系統(tǒng)可用單相交流220 V供電,220 V交流電經(jīng)變壓整流后,形成單片機(jī)系統(tǒng)需要的5 V的直流電和輸出繼電器需要的12 V直流電。供電模塊電路圖如圖4所示。
3系統(tǒng)軟件設(shè)計(jì)
該系統(tǒng)的程序部分是由主程序和7個(gè)子程序組成,子程序分別是按鍵子程序、顯示子程序、IIC通信子程序、DS18B20溫度測(cè)量子程序和控制邏輯判斷子程序(包含冬季模式子程序和夏季模式子程序),其中主程序的流程圖如圖5所示,夏季模式的流程圖如圖6所示。
4結(jié)語(yǔ)
通過(guò)實(shí)際運(yùn)用,該系統(tǒng)抗干擾能力強(qiáng),運(yùn)行穩(wěn)定可靠,有效地解決了室內(nèi)溫度分布不平衡和室內(nèi)降溫或升溫過(guò)快的問(wèn)題,解決了家畜、家禽規(guī)?;B(yǎng)殖過(guò)程中的溫度控制問(wèn)題。另外,該系統(tǒng)可以推廣到農(nóng)業(yè)大棚、大型恒溫倉(cāng)庫(kù)等。
參考文獻(xiàn)
[1] 光永法明.PIC單片機(jī)編程[M].后田敏,王會(huì)芝,譯.北京:科學(xué)出版社,2010.
[2] 李榮正,王誠(chéng)杰,戴國(guó)銀.PIC單片機(jī)原理及應(yīng)用[M].北京:北京航空航天大學(xué)出版社,2010.
[3] 夏彬彬,任明全,屈金學(xué).PIC單片機(jī)常用模塊與綜合系統(tǒng)設(shè)計(jì)實(shí)例精講[M].北京:電子工業(yè)出版社,2009:3.
[4] 羅翼,張宏偉.PIC單片機(jī)應(yīng)用系統(tǒng)開(kāi)發(fā)典型實(shí)例[M].北京:中國(guó)電力出版社,2005.